Abstract

La présente invention se rapporte à un bloc-batterie de véhicule à selle (1, 21) pour véhicule à selle (100), ledit bloc-batterie comprend :plusieurs batteries lithium-ion (11), un boîtier (12) logeant lesdites batteries (11), et un connecteur électrique (13) relié à une prise mise en place sur la carrosserie (102) dudit véhicule (100) et transmettant le courant en entrée et en sortie vers et depuis ladite carrosserie (102), ledit bloc-batterie de véhicule à selle (1, 21), afin de recevoir et délivrer de l’énergie électrique convertie en force motrice pour augmenter la force d’entraînement du véhicule à selle (100), possède : une capacité de charge de 2,5Ah ou plus une tension de charge maximale comprise entre 12 V et 60 V, et une conception de connexion en série sans parallèle desdites batteries au lithium-ion (11) ayant chacune un taux de charge maximal continu de 10 C ou plus, et ladite tension de charge maximale est la tension appliquée aux deux extrémités de ladite connexion en série.
